88.05 percent of the population in 49799 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 47.56 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 8.70 percent of the residents in 49799 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.52 members with about 2.29 cars available per household.
An estimate of 91.94 percent of the residents in 49799 has some form of health insurance. 57.34 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 53.59 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 49799 would have to travel an average of 19.72 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Mclaren Northern Michigan .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 49799, Wolverine, Michigan.

As of , an estimate of 2,295 residents live in 49799 with a median age of 47.5 years. 16.95 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 22.05 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 38.52 percent of the residents in 49799 is currently married, and 19.95 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 49799 is $3,671.92.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 49799 is approximately $670. The median household spends about 18.25 percent of their income on housing.

COPD is a chronic inflammatory lung disease that causes obstructed airflow from the lungs. The main symptoms include breathing difficulty, cough, mucus production, and wheezing. For individuals living with COPD, access to healthcare is crucial in managing their condition and maintaining their quality of life.
